"Experiments in Plant Hybridisation" by Gregor Mendel delves into the groundbreaking work of the father of genetics, exploring how Mendel's innovative experiments with pea plants laid the foundation for our understanding of heredity. His meticulous observations and methodical approach revealed the principles of inheritance that continue to influence modern science and agriculture. Hearing this work today is vital as it underscores the importance of scientific inquiry and the pursuit of knowledge, themes that resonate in our ongoing quest for understanding the natural world. Mendel's legacy reminds us of the power of curiosity and the impact of foundational research on future generations.
